Man United Women’s head coach Marc Skinner awarded UEFA Pro Licence – Man United News And Transfer News

Manchester United Women manager Marc Skinner has obtained a UEFA Pro Licence.

The United head coach has been in charge at the Leigh Sports Village since 2021.

The 42 year old has guided United to three consecutive FA Cup finals and won the tournament in 2024 against Tottenham Hotspur in the final.

Skinner has also seen his team qualify for the Champions League next season after finishing an impressive third in the league behind Chelsea and Arsenal.

Owing to his recent success, Skinner recently signed a new deal that will keep him at the club until June 2027 with an option for another year.

The club’s official website has reported that this year has got even better for Skinner as he has been awarded his UEFA Pro Licence.

The programme took 18 months to complete and saw 25 new names being awarded the qualification.

Commenting on his achievement Skinner claimed, “I have found the Pro Diploma an enlightening experience.”

Elaborating further he stated, “I’ve learnt so much from the fantastic coaches in the cohort but also understand who I am and the modules in the course have empowered me to project that forwards and follow my inner voice and that’s a really powerful message.”

He also added that the course will leave a “lasting impression” on him and that it was an incredible experience to “share the brains” of so many “fantastic leaders”. Skinner also stated that he felt “privileged to be part of this amazing cohort.”

Modules within the programme tackled issues like implementing winning leadership and management strategies that can be applied to all levels of the English footballing system and abroad.

Skinner will be hoping his side can be active in the transfer window this summer to bolster the squad to be competitive both at home and in Europe in the upcoming season.
